Output 53b69210061e941e5fd33034c30f09545e1c23da73ca77c67438e4ebb2b75d4b:25

value
16210000
script pubkey
OP_0 OP_PUSHBYTES_20 689950f9c310b1b76e0aa430d7337674ea47b3a3
address
bc1qdzv4p7wrzzcmwms25scdwvmkwn4y0varvu83ws
transaction
53b69210061e941e5fd33034c30f09545e1c23da73ca77c67438e4ebb2b75d4b
spent
true